A NEW Audi RS 5 will be Audi Sport's first high-performance plug-in hybrid - with real RS DNA and highly-tuned hybrid-technology.

For the first time at Audi Sport, the powertrain pairs a 2.9-litre twin-turbo V6 outputting 510ps and a 130 kW electric motor.

They are joined by RS sport suspension with twin-valve shock absorbers, a completely new quattro drivetrain with Dynamic Torque Control, and world-first electro-mechanical torque vectoring at the rear.

The new centre differential has a preload to always remain partially locked, managing longitudinal torque distribution.

Transverse torque distribution at the rear is provided by a new differential that can shift torque between the wheels in milliseconds.

"The A5 model series' new pinnace is our first high-performance plug-in hybrid. Our newly developed quattro drivetrain with Dynamic Torque Control is the world's first electro-mechanical torque vectoring system in a production car. The sophisticated technical interplay between combustion engine and electric power brings performance and efficiency together in a new way at Audi. Customers can experience both peak sportiness and every-day comfort," saidAudi CEO Gernot Döllner.

Rolf Michl, managing director of Audi Sport added: "The RS 5 and its innovative drive concept mark the beginning of a new era for our RS models. They bring a new level of dynamics to the driving characteristics our customers love and further improve day-to-day use value thanks to all-electric driving and innovative technologies. A new interpretation of the true RS experience."

The Audi RS 5 delivers motorsport performance for the road. Measuring around 90mmwider than the base-model A5 at the front and rear with flared bumpers.

Thethree-dimensional Singleframe with a honey-comb grilleand Air Curtains to control airflow dominate the front. At the rear,the aerodynamicdiffuserand theRS sport exhaust system's matte oval tailpipesensure a sporty finish.

Both during the day and at night, thedarkened Matrix LED headlightsand theirdigital day- time-running-light signature in a checkered-flag designreinforce the car's appearance.

The high-performance PHEV is the first production RS model to feature a modular electrified powertrain.

At its heart are an improved2.9-litre twin- turbo V6, anelectric motor outputting 130 kW, thehybridized eight-speed gearbox, and acompletely new rear transaxle with electro-mechanical torque vectoring - a world first in a production model.

An actuator, overdrive gears, and a differential combine to intelligently transfer torque between the rear wheels.

A control unit recalculates optimal torque distribution between the rear wheel every five milliseconds.

The accurate interplay between all suspension components defines the driving characteristics of the Audi RS 5. The standouts: optimized and RS-specific front and rear axles,RS sport suspension with innovative twin-valve shock absorbers,RS-tuned steering,large 20-inch and 21-inch wheelsshod in specifically tailored tyres, andpowerful steel or ceramic brakes. The twin-valve technology allows the shock absorbers. It noticeably reduces pitch and roll, and means the dampers respond very quickly to changing road conditions.

The optionalAudi Sport packagefor the new RS 5 Avant and RS 5 Saloon is the epitome of sportiness. It adds exclusive elements like bespoke, dynamic front and rear bumpers as well as two-tone diamond-cut phantom black 21-inch wheels with matte accents. An RS sport exhaust system and the raised top speed of 177mph ensure even more performance.

The interior features contrast stitching in Serpentine green for the first time. The package also offers a broad range of customization options, including Bedford green metallic paint. RS ceramic brakes with bronze-coloured calipers and carbon camouflage elements complete the look.

The newAudi driving experience functionis standard equipment. It enables users to view detailed analysis of the routes driven, displayed on the 14.5-inch MMI touch display. At the racetrack, they can also analyse and store sector times. When using the drive select mode RS torque rear, the system also offers statistics such as the drift angle achieved.

The RS 5 family is built in Neckarsulm, Germany. The order books for European buyers open in thefirst quarter of 2026, and deliveries are expected to commenceSummer 2026.

Prices are still to be announced.
